The position is for a Senior Flight Test Engineer located at Eglin AFB, FL, with an on-site work arrangement.
Responsibilities
- Provide technical oversight and leadership in integrating flight test objectives, equipment, and test assets, skills/resources, and planning T&E budgets and schedules.
- Interact with certification engineers to ensure all program’s operational certification standards are achieved and addressed.
- Author test and safety plans for a variety of programs and customers.
- Assist in standardizing flight test planning products, and act as a mentor for new flight test engineers.
- Act as test director of test conductor for flight test events.
- Research, select, and source instrumentation components as part of a test system or unit under test.
- Develop and perform acceptance tests for a variety of products.
- Develop test cards for applicable events.
- Develop data management and analysis plans for testing and ensure the test data are collected, stored, processed, and analyzed to inform future testing and product development.
- Author test reports for daily events and final deliverables to internal and external customers.
- Follow specific tool control, FOD control, and safety guidelines and policies.
- Perform other duties as directed by supervision and management for the benefit of the company, program, or employee(s).
